But the past couple days i've been driving it around getting used to it, and just last night some serious problem came up - no turn signals! Hazard lights work, but the turn signals are all dead. I noticed on the wiring diagrams that the hazard light switch is connected to a different fuse, so i figured it must be the fuse, but replacing it with the (working) cigarette lighter and tail light fuses didn't work at all.
From looking at the schematics it seems the only places where there could be a problem (given the hazard lights work) are on the red wire between the hazard lights switch @ connection F1 and the green/black wire that connects from the red wire to the turn signal switch. I'm not really sure how to remove the dashboard (and don't really want to if i can help it) but it looks like the 3-way connector with the red wire from hazard switch, green/black wire to turn signal switch and white/black wire to ground is intact. The only other possibility is perhaps the light blue wire from the fuse has a problem. How do i troubleshoot this stuff?
